hujingpei 4 anni fa
parent
commit
e847a37eea
1 ha cambiato i file con 6 aggiunte e 4 eliminazioni
  1. 6 4
      apps/customer/views.py

+ 6 - 4
apps/customer/views.py

@@ -65,11 +65,13 @@ class ReportCustomerDictView(APIView):
     permission_classes = []
 
     def get(self, request):
-        rows = Option.objects.filter(Q(type=Option.CUSTOMER_SOURCE) | Q(type=Option.CATEGORY), enable=True)
-        serializer = OptionComboboxSerializer(rows, many=True)
+        scouce = Option.objects.filter(type=Option.CUSTOMER_SOURCE , enable=True)
+        project = Option.objects.filter(type=Option.CATEGORY, enable=True)
+        serializer_scouce = OptionComboboxSerializer(scouce, many=True)
+        serializer_project = OptionComboboxSerializer(project, many=True)
         return response_ok({
-            'source': serializer.data,
-            'project': serializer.data,
+            'source': serializer_scouce.data,
+            'project': serializer_project.data,
         })